Udostępnij przez


BatchNodeRemoveOptions interface

Parametry usuwania węzłów z puli usługi Azure Batch.

Właściwości

nodeDeallocationOption

Określa, co należy zrobić z węzłem obliczeniowym i uruchomionymi zadaniami po wybraniu go do cofnięcia przydziału. Wartość domyślna to ponowne kolejki.

Możliwe wartości: "requeue", "terminate", "taskcompletion", "retaineddata"

nodeList

Lista zawierająca identyfikatory węzłów obliczeniowych, które mają zostać usunięte z określonej puli. Na żądanie można usunąć maksymalnie 100 węzłów.

resizeTimeout

Limit czasu usuwania węzłów obliczeniowych z pulą. Wartość domyślna to 15 minut. Minimalna wartość to 5 minut. Jeśli określisz wartość mniejszą niż 5 minut, usługa Batch zwróci błąd; Jeśli bezpośrednio wywołujesz interfejs API REST, kod stanu HTTP to 400 (Nieprawidłowe żądanie).

Szczegóły właściwości

nodeDeallocationOption

Określa, co należy zrobić z węzłem obliczeniowym i uruchomionymi zadaniami po wybraniu go do cofnięcia przydziału. Wartość domyślna to ponowne kolejki.

Możliwe wartości: "requeue", "terminate", "taskcompletion", "retaineddata"

nodeDeallocationOption?: string

Wartość właściwości

string

nodeList

Lista zawierająca identyfikatory węzłów obliczeniowych, które mają zostać usunięte z określonej puli. Na żądanie można usunąć maksymalnie 100 węzłów.

nodeList: string[]

Wartość właściwości

string[]

resizeTimeout

Limit czasu usuwania węzłów obliczeniowych z pulą. Wartość domyślna to 15 minut. Minimalna wartość to 5 minut. Jeśli określisz wartość mniejszą niż 5 minut, usługa Batch zwróci błąd; Jeśli bezpośrednio wywołujesz interfejs API REST, kod stanu HTTP to 400 (Nieprawidłowe żądanie).

resizeTimeout?: string

Wartość właściwości

string